The role
Project Manager – REF: 2617
Location: Flexible at any of our offices (Dublin, Portlaoise, Cork, Antrim, Kilkenny, Galway or Hemel Hempstead).
The role is part of the Capital Projects team and requires strong leadership across commercial, design, programme, and governance functions, ensuring projects are delivered safely, on time, within budget, and in full compliance with regulatory and client requirements.
The Project Manager will utilise their project experience and knowledge and our project management procedure to drive efficiencies in our design delivery and overall project management.
Responsibilities
Project management
Management and control of project budgets, programmes, and resourcing
Compiling and submitting payment valuations for client certification
Cost control, cost forecasting, and revenue management
Familiarity with project governance frameworks
Preparation and review of tender documents, including cost estimates and programmes
Lead project management activities, ensuring design coordination, technical assurance, and compliance with client requirements
Management of multi-disciplinary design teams to achieve programme, cost, and quality objectives
Identification, management, and mitigation of project risks and opportunities
Management and negotiation of change control, compensation events, and variations
Requirements
Honours Bachelor Degree in Engineering, Construction Management, or a related discipline
7+ years post-graduate and relevant project management experience
Chartered or working towards chartership (APM, ICE, CIOB, or similar)
Experience in managing complex engineering projects
Proactive risk identification and mitigation
Ability to lead teams through ambiguity
Strong stakeholder management
Excellent computer skills with proficiency in Project Management software and Microsoft Office
Problem solver with a focus on continuous improvement
Full driving license and own transport required
Fluent written and spoken English essential
Good communicator with excellent interpersonal skills
